The Youngest Curator: A Beacon for Youth Empowerment in Science Anderson Taylor, the youngest male museum curator at 9 years and 340 days old, holds the Guinness World Record.
He opened his own Cambridge Natural History Museum in Illinois, dedicated to fossils and natural history. This achievement is remarkable not only because of Taylor's age but also because he founded the museum himself.
A Childhood Fueled by Curiosity Anderson's fascination with paleontology began when he was three years old, watching a TV show about dinosaurs.
